# coding: utf-8
# name: dice_roller
# about: allows in-post dice rolling, for play-by-post RPGs
# version: 0.0.1
# authors: dorthu, Firedrake
# url: https://github.com/Firedrake/discourse-dice-roller
after_initialize do
def roll_dice(type)
num, size, delta = type.match(/([0-9]*) *d *([0-9F%]+) *([-+] *[0-9]+)?/i).captures
if num.nil? or num.empty?
num = 1
else
num = num.to_i
end
if num > 256
num = 256
end
low = 1
high = 6
if size=="F"
low = -1
high = 1
elsif size=="%"
high = 100
elsif size =~ /^[0-9]+$/
high = size.to_i
end
if delta.nil? or delta.empty?
delta = 0
else
delta.gsub!(/ +/,'')
delta = delta.to_i
end
delta_str=delta.to_s
if delta>0
delta_str="+" + delta_str
elsif delta==0
delta_str=""
end
result = Array.new
sum = delta
(1..num).each do |n|
roll = rand(low..high)
result.push(roll)
sum += roll
end
if num == 1
"`d#{size}#{delta_str}: #{sum}`"
elsif SiteSetting.dice_roller_sum_rolls
"`#{num}d#{size}#{delta_str}: #{result.join(' + ')} = #{sum}`"
else
"`#{num}d#{size}#{delta_str}:#{result.join(' + ')}`"
end
end
